3.0 cdti engines would be a money pit. When they run they are fast, economical and sound nice but do suffer Water pump, turbo, egr, head gasket issues so unless any of these have been done be weary. I had a saab 95 with this engine and had £2500 receipt just for head work. Was a nice car but didn't like starting after short trips. This is just my opinion though
